EPL: Palmer hat-trick sinks Wolves as Chelsea win 3-1

The FrontierThe FrontierFebruary 7, 2026 1261 Minutes read0

•Chelsea midfielder Cole Palmer (C) celebrates goal against Wolverhampton Wanderers with colleagues, today 

Cole Palmer scored a first-half hat-trick to inspire Chelsea to a 3-1 win over Wolverhampton Wanderers at Molineux on Saturday, making Liam Rosenior the second English manager to win his first four Premier League matches.

The hosts’ woes started early. Inside 15 minutes, João Pedro was fouled by Matt Doherty in the box, allowing Palmer to convert the resulting penalty and give Chelsea the lead, reports AFP.

Wolves’ goalkeeper José Sá denied further damage from Enzo Fernández and Malo Gusto, but the damage was done.

Wolves compounded their troubles when Yerson Mosquera fouled Pedro again in the area. Palmer calmly dispatched the second penalty, marking his 50th goal in 100 competitive appearances for Chelsea.

Three minutes later, he completed his first-half hat-trick with a close-range finish from Marc Cucurella’s cross, putting the game beyond doubt.

Wolves, who had failed to score in their last 10 home league games, offered a glimmer of hope after the break. Mateus Mané rattled the post with a curling effort before debutant Adam Armstrong assisted Tolu Arokodare, who scored from close range to make it 3-1.

Despite this, the hosts could not mount a serious comeback, with Pedro Neto miscuing a late chance as full time approached.

Chelsea’s victory keeps them fifth in the table, just one point behind the final Champions League spot, while Wolves remain mired in the relegation zone with 19 league defeats, three shy of Derby County’s record low for a Premier League season.
